How much do application system analyst j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 5, 2026, the average yearly pay for application system analyst in the United States is $91,942.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$74,500.00 and $108,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Application System Analyst, and why are they important?

To excel as an Application System Analyst, you need a strong background in computer science, systems analysis, and business process modeling, often supported by a relevant bachelor's degree. Familiarity with databases, ERP/CRM systems, programming languages, and certifications like CompTIA or Microsoft Certified: Azure Fundamentals is highly valued. Analytical thinking, communication, and problem-solving abilities help you translate business requirements into effective technical solutions. These skills ensure systems are optimized to meet organizational needs, improve efficiency, and minimize downtime.

What types of teams do Application System Analysts typically collaborate with, and how does this collaboration impact project outcomes?

Application System Analysts frequently work alongside IT developers, business analysts, project managers, and end users to ensure that software solutions meet business requirements and function seamlessly. This collaboration is crucial for gathering accurate requirements, troubleshooting issues, and implementing updates or new features. By working closely with cross-functional teams, Application System Analysts help bridge the gap between technical and business perspectives, leading to better project alignment and successful system implementations.

What does an Application System Analyst do?

An Application System Analyst is responsible for analyzing, designing, implementing, and supporting software applications within an organization. They work to ensure that applications meet business needs, troubleshoot technical issues, and often act as a liaison between IT departments and business users. Their responsibilities may include gathering requirements, configuring applications, performing system upgrades, and providing user training or technical support. Application System Analysts play a crucial role in optimizing workflows and improving the efficiency and effectiveness of business processes.

What is the difference between Application System Analyst vs Business Analyst?

AspectApplication System AnalystBusiness Analyst
CredentialsBachelor's in IT, Computer Science, or related field; certifications like CBAP or CCBABachelor's in Business, Management, or related; certifications like CBAP or PMI-PBA
Work EnvironmentIT departments, software development teams, technical projectsBusiness units, project teams, client-facing roles
Employer & Industry UsageTech companies, software firms, large corporations with IT infrastructureConsulting firms, finance, healthcare, and other industries requiring process improvements

Application System Analysts focus on technical aspects of software and system implementation, ensuring systems meet technical requirements. Business Analysts concentrate on understanding business needs, processes, and translating them into solutions. While both roles collaborate closely, their primary focus and skill sets differ, with Application System Analysts more technical and Business Analysts more process-oriented.

CHRISTUS Health is a prominent name in the healthcare industry, with its headquarters situated in Irving, TX, USA. Established in 1999, the company has since been devoted to providing comprehensive care and extending the healing ministry of Jesus Christ. This not-for-profit health system primarily operates more than 600 healthcare services and programs, including long-term care facilities, health insurance products, community clinics, and outreach services, serving both urban and rural populations.
